Neglecting Air Flow Needs
While lots of property owners focus on the visual and structural aspects of roofing system installment, ignoring ventilation requirements can lead to serious lasting effects. Appropriate ventilation is crucial for controling temperature and wetness degrees in your attic, preventing concerns like mold and mildew growth, wood rot, and ice dams. If you do not set up ample air flow, you're setting your roof up for failure.
To avoid this error, first, assess your home's details ventilation needs. A well balanced system typically consists of both consumption and exhaust vents to promote air movement. Guarantee you have actually set up soffit vents along the eaves and ridge vents at the optimal of your roof covering. This combination enables hot air to run away while cooler air enters, keeping your attic room comfy.
Also, consider the sort of roofing material you have actually picked. Some products may call for additional ventilation strategies. Verify your local building regulations for air flow guidelines, as they can vary substantially.
Lastly, don't fail to remember to inspect your ventilation system on a regular basis. Clogs from particles or insulation can impede air flow, so keep those vents clear.
